Quebec abandons ban on pit bulls in Bill 128

QUEBEC — The sister of a woman mauled to death in 2016 by her neighbour’s dog says she is very disappointed the provincial government has abandoned the idea of banning pit bulls.
“Today, we are getting the impression this situation is commonplace,” said Lise Vadnais, sister of 55-year-old Christiane Vadnais, who was killed in her Pointe-aux-Trembles backyard.
